Search results for "Tats Lau"
Forbidden City Cop

Forbidden City Cop

Forbidden City Cop
IMDb: 7.1
89

Set in Imperial China, Stephen Chiau plays Ling Ling Fat, one of the elite Emperor’s guards in the Forbidden City. However unlike his colleagues he doesn’t know anything about Kung…

Boh lei chun

Boh lei chun

Boh lei chun
IMDb: 6.1
121

When Ah Bu, a girl from a small fishing town in Taiwan, finds a glass bottle with a romantic message, she travels to Hong Kong to find her prince charming….